Factors Affecting Hedge Trimming Costs

Several factors contribute to the overall cost of hedge trimming services in Kissimmee. These include:

* Size and complexity: Larger or more complex hedges require more time and equipment to trim. * Location and accessibility: Hedges located in hard-to-reach areas, such as steep slopes or elevated gardens, may incur additional costs. * Type of hedge: Different types of plants have varying growth rates and trimming requirements. For example, Boxwood and Privet hedges require more frequent trimming than evergreen hedges like Arborvitae. * Seasonal demand: During peak seasons (spring and fall), prices may be higher due to increased demand. * Landscape design and features: Hedges integrated into intricate landscape designs or surrounded by water features, patios, or walkways may require specialized equipment and expertise.

2026 Price Guide for Hedge Trimming in Kissimmee

The cost of hedge trimming services in Kissimmee can vary depending on the factors mentioned above. Here's a general price guide to expect:

* Small hedges (less than 10 feet long): $50-$150 * Medium hedges (10-20 feet long): $100-$300 * Large hedges (20-30 feet long): $200-$500 * Extra-large hedges (over 30 feet long): $300-$700

Keep in mind that these estimates are for a single trimming session. Regular maintenance, such as seasonal pruning, may require additional visits.

Practical Tips for Maintaining Your Hedges in Kissimmee

To keep your hedges looking their best and avoid costly repairs:

* Trim regularly: Schedule regular trimmings every 6-8 weeks during growing seasons (spring and fall). * Maintain a consistent shape: Regularly prune or shape your hedge to maintain its desired form. * Monitor for pests and diseases: Keep an eye out for signs of infestation or disease, which can quickly spread if left untreated. * Consider using mulch or edging: Mulch or edging can help control weed growth and keep your hedges looking neat.

Seasonal Hedge Trimming Advice

Kissimmee's subtropical climate means that hedge trimming is essential throughout the year. Here's a seasonal guide to help you stay on top of maintenance:

* Spring (March-May): Trim or prune hedges after new growth begins to encourage healthy development. * Summer (June-August): Focus on maintaining shape and controlling growth, as hot weather can cause rapid expansion. * Fall (September-November): Prune or trim back overgrown sections before winter dormancy sets in. * Winter (December-February): Lightly prune or trim to maintain shape, as most plants are dormant during this period.

Frequently Asked Questions

Q: What's the best time of year for hedge trimming in Kissimmee? A: The best time depends on the type of plant and your specific needs. Generally, spring and fall are ideal for regular maintenance.

Q: Can I trim my own hedges or should I hire a professional? A: While it's possible to trim small hedges yourself, larger or more complex jobs require specialized equipment and expertise to avoid damaging plants or causing accidents.

Q: Will hedge trimming affect the value of my property? A: Regular maintenance can increase your property's curb appeal and value. However, poorly maintained or overgrown hedges can detract from your home's appearance.
